How much does it cost to rent an apartment in South Milwaukee?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
South Milwaukee Studio Apartments | $1,431 | $695 | $3,688 |
South Milwaukee 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,709 | $529 | $10,000+ |
South Milwaukee 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,142 | $577 | $8,992 |
South Milwaukee 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,708 | $975 | $10,000+ |
South Milwaukee 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,500 | $1,900 | $3,025 |

Frequently Asked Questions about South Milwaukee
How much are Studio apartments in South Milwaukee?
There are currently 86 Studio Apartments in South Milwaukee with rent ranges from $695 to $3,688 with an average price of $1,431.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om South Milwaukee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in South Milwaukee ranges from $529 to $10,117 with an average monthly rent of $1,709.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in South Milwaukee c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in South Milwaukee range from $577 to $8,992.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,142.
How expensive are South Milwaukee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 121 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in South Milwaukee on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$975 to $13,610 - averaging $3,708 for the location.
